From 5cc7d7741c8293bd6862cca2faf067a91770054b Mon Sep 17 00:00:00 2001 From: Svante Bengtson Date: Mon, 16 Jun 2025 09:12:00 +0200 Subject: [PATCH] use regex used in other orgnr libs rather than personnummer libs --- organisationsnummer/organisationsnummer.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/organisationsnummer/organisationsnummer.py b/organisationsnummer/organisationsnummer.py index b16e930..62b9dc0 100644 --- a/organisationsnummer/organisationsnummer.py +++ b/organisationsnummer/organisationsnummer.py @@ -49,7 +49,7 @@ def __init__(self, number: str, options=None): self._number = number try: - reg = r"^(\d{2}){0,1}(\d{2})(\d{2})(\d{2})([\-\+]{0,1})?(\d{3})(\d{0,1})$" + reg = r"^(\d{2}){0,1}(\d{2})(\d{2})(\d{2})([-+]?)?(\d{3})(\d)$" match = re.match(reg, str(object=number)) if not match: